Checkout Different Roles Of Piston Rings ....




 A piston is one of the main component of reciprocating engines. And also Piston are employed in  reciprocating pumps, gas compressors and pneumatic cylinders, among other similar mechanisms.Pistons are commonly made of a cast aluminum alloy and various nickel-based alloys, ensuring hardness and the strength to fulfill their mission for excellent and lightweight thermal conductivity . 


Very Important part in Piston is Piston rings.The piston rings is a spring tensioned ring set in grooves in the circumference of a piston which are made to maintain the cylinder and combustion pressure of the automobile. Matarial used to make piston rings is cast iron of fine grain and high elastic material.




Piston rings play different roles:-




  1. They transfer 60 percent of the heat from the piston to the cylinder wall.
  2. The main function of PISTON RING To give a gas-tight sealing of the clearance between the piston and the liner. 
  3. They prevent the fuel/air mixture and exhaust in the combustion chamber from leaking into the sump during compression and combustion.
  4. They keep oil in the sump from leaking into the combustion area, where it would be burned and lost.
  5. Piston rings are fitted in grooves which have been cut in the piston. They are split at one end so they can expand or slipped over the end of piston.
  6. Piston rings prevent the piston from knocking on the cylinder wall.
